b. Price Dynamics and Influences
Factors influencing pricing include:
- Market exclusivity and patent life: Extended patent protection supports higher prices.
- Manufacturing costs: Complex biologics or specialty drugs command premium pricing.
- Market penetration and competition: Entry of biosimilars or generics typically drives prices downward.
- Insurance reimbursement policies: Coverage terms can affect list prices and out-of-pocket costs.
